Middle school is a time of explosive growth and intense awkwardness for many. If we pause and reflect on our own middle school experiences, most of us would inwardly cringe at remembering. The hormones are flowing and development is uneven across boys and girls at this age. Friendships which seemed secure in fifth grade are abandoned in sixth grade causing great anxiety. Girls and boys begin to be interested in each other as more than friends. There are only 11 junior boarding schools in the United States, and these schools specialize in the unique academic and social-emotional needs of residential students in grades four through nine.
